Theorem
Cauchy problem for normally hyperbolic operators
Compactly supported source and Cauchy data determine a unique smooth solution with finite propagation on a globally hyperbolic spacetime.

The solution obeys finite propagation:
Thus existence, uniqueness, and causal support are global consequences of global hyperbolicity, not of the local principal-symbol condition alone.
